Penumbra区块链MCP服务器
提供与Penumbra区块链交互的隐私保护工具,支持交易查询、治理提案等功能。
快速入门
安装
通过npm安装:
npm install @timeheater/penumbra-mcp
或使用yarn:
yarn add @timeheater/penumbra-mcp
本地开发
- 安装依赖:
npm install
- 构建项目:
npm run build
- 启动开发模式:
npm run watch
配置环境变量
创建配置文件并设置以下关键变量:
PENUMBRA_NODE_URL
: Penumbra节点URL,默认https://rpc.penumbra.zone
PENUMBRA_NETWORK
: 网络名称,默认mainnet
PENUMBRA_CHAIN_ID
: 链ID,默认penumbra-1
完整变量请参考README文档。
使用示例
- 查询验证人集合:告诉Claude“显示当前Penumbra验证人集合”
- 查看链状态:告诉Claude“当前Penumbra链的状态是什么?”
- 查找交易详情:告诉Claude“查找Penumbra交易 [HASH]”